    The 5 key ingredients you need to setup and get going:

    1. Quotas – a must for measuring success
    2. Opportunities – standardize your potential sales data
    3. Weekly Sales Meetings – get your team all on the same page
    4. Sales Capture – easy communication of potential sales to a central location
    5. Sales Process – coordinating the sales engine with a repeatable process
